Eppan Castle Festival
Experience the Middle Ages up close at the Eppan Castle Festival, a special event for the whole family! At the picturesque Hocheppan Castle, the Knights of Andrian will enchant you with mesmerizing medieval dances, impressive armor displays, thrilling sword fights, and an exciting jousting tournament.
For young visitors, there will be interactive workshops, where they can craft their own leather pouches and showcase their bravery in a special children's tournament. At Boymont Castle, an exciting supporting program also awaits you. Step into this fascinating medieval world and enjoy a day full of adventure!

Hocheppan Castle & Boymont Castle, Missian | Eppan

Sunday, 25th May, 2025

10 am - 5 pm

Program of the Knights of Andrian at Hocheppan Castle
🔹 10 am & 1 pm – Captivating oriental dances from times past
🔹 10.30 am & 2 pm – The secrets of medieval armor: explained and demonstrated
🔹 11 am & 2.30 pm – Thrilling sword fights: when blades clash
🔹 11.30 am & 3.30 pm – Jousting tournament with noble horses: knightly skills on horseback
🔹 4.30 pm – Medieval dances: rhythm and tradition
Interactive Workshops for Children
🔹 10 am – 12 am & 1.30 pm – 3 pm – Leather pouch crafting
🔹 11 am – 1 pm & 3 pm – 5 pm – Children's tournament: little knights, big adventures!

Program of the Lebrac at Boymont Castle
At Boymont Castle, the group Lebrac creates a medieval atmosphere with traditional dances and rousing drum music. If you want to find out more about the history of the castle, you can join one of the guided tours, which take place between 11 am and 3 pm. There is a creative craft station especially for children.
🔹11.30 am & 2 pm Historical military maneuvers and battles with pike, halberd and sword
🔹12 pm & 3 pm “Folk dances” to join in with live music. The parade drummers of the Lebrac association will be playing.
